Staff Selection Commission has postponed the release of the SSC GD Constable 2021 Notification. Now, the official notification for SSC Constable (GD) will be out in the first week of May 2021 which was earlier scheduled to release on March 25, 2021. Aspirants interested in the CAPFs, NIA & SSF and Rifleman (GD) can submit their applications online through ssc.nic.in. They have to register themselves first using the email id and phone number. On successful registration, candidates will receive an auto-generated log in id and password. Use these credentials to log in and submit the application form.
While applying, aspirants also have to pay the requisite SSC GD Constable application fee. They have to pay Rs. 100/- as the application fee. However, SC/ST/Ex-servicemen/Women candidates are exempted from the application fee submission process. The fee can be paid via online or offline mode. Aspirants can opt for credit/debit/VISA/master/maestro/net banking/challan as per their preference to pay the fees.
Moreover, before aspirants proceed to apply for SSC GD Constable, they must verify the minimum eligibility criteria as defined by SSC. They must have passed 10th class from a recognized university or board to be eligible for SSC GD Constable 2021. Candidates also have to meet the minimum age limit of 18 years. Their age should not exceed the upper age limit of 23 years while applying for the post.
The selection for SSC GD Constable is based on three stages – Computer Based Test, Physical Test and Interview. SSC has already announced the SSC GD Constable 2021 Exam dates for the CBT exam. The online exam will take place from August 02 to 25, 2021. Dates for other rounds of the selection procedure will be released subsequently.
